Six Matt Stone Racing crew members will dash for the border tomorrow
Several Matt Stone Racing crew members are set to dash for the border tomorrow ahead of next months Beaurepaires Tasmania SuperSprint.
It comes amid an outbreak of COVID-19 in the community in south-east Queensland, prompting Brisbane to go into a three-day lockdown which is slated to end on April 1.
Matt Stone Racing has confirmed to Speedcafe.com several of its staffers living in the designated hotspots will leave Queensland…
